The Importance of Maintaining an In-House Microbial Isolate Library in Sterile Pharmaceutical Manufacturing

In sterile pharmaceutical manufacturing, controlling microbial contamination is one of the most critical challenges. Every viable particle poses a potential risk to product sterility and patient safety. To effectively monitor, identify, and control microorganisms within the manufacturing environment, pharmaceutical facilities maintain what is known as an In-House Microbial Isolate Library . This library serves as a scientific database of microorganisms recovered from the facility over time — a crucial tool for contamination control, trend analysis, and risk assessment. What Is an In-House Microbial Isolate Library? An in-house microbial isolate library (also called a microbial strain bank or culture collection ) is a curated collection of microorganisms that have been isolated from various sources within a pharmaceutical manufacturing facility.
